The Washington Nationals are placing starting pitcher Max Scherzer on the paternity list.

What It Means:

Scherzer is tending to the birth of his child, but he's expected to return for his next scheduled start on Saturday. The Nationals recalled infielder/outfielder Adrian Sanchez from Double-A Harrisburg in a corresponding roster move.

Turning 35 later this month, the veteran right-hander owns a 2.43 ERA and 1.00 WHIP with 170 strikeouts and 22 walks over 122 1/3 innings this season. He's 8-5 in 18 starts.
